Output d596d16576cd6db6850232531a7f9c0860fc8a30d0025737b1584a5fdf223f01:2

value
43372640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a4656354efa3fb1c6dabc8701370eebbf0b4748 OP_EQUAL
address
M8qVFRzERQzW6cJhv1zvuwwEFE5rZaCJzt
transaction
d596d16576cd6db6850232531a7f9c0860fc8a30d0025737b1584a5fdf223f01
spent
true